The details

The upcoming schedule includes a Broadway touring production of the stage adaptation of the novel 'Water for Elephants' at a local theater, a stand-up comedy show by popular comedian Hannibal Buress at a downtown music venue, and a variety of concerts featuring local and regional music acts at intimate clubs and larger performance spaces.

  • The 'Water for Elephants' Broadway show is scheduled for April 15-20.
  • Hannibal Buress will perform at Empire Live on April 18.
  • The Alash Tuvan throat singing group is performing at Caffe Lena on April 13.
  • Pop duo Aly & AJ are scheduled to play at Empire Live on April 15.

The players

Water for Elephants

A Broadway touring production based on the novel of the same name, telling the story of a veterinary school student who joins a traveling circus.

Hannibal Buress

A popular stand-up comedian known for his roles in TV shows like 'Broad City' and 'The Eric Andre Show'.

Alash

A Tuvan throat singing group performing traditional music from the Tuva region of Siberia.

Aly & AJ

A pop music duo of sisters who rose to fame in the 2000s as teen stars and have since transitioned to an indie pop sound.
